The politicians of Etcherla assembly constituency in North Andhra have taken a decision to defeat their own friend and partyman. Yes. The YSRCP leaders, money bags and other influencers have resolved to defeat their own MLA in 2024 elections. They have decided to work against him and vote against him.

The MLA in question is Gorla Kiran Kumar, who is considered quite close to the YS family. The relationship extends from his father Gorle Haribabu's time. Interestingly, despite his proximity with the YS family, Haribabu could never become an MLA. His son Kiran Kumar lost the 2019 elections by 7000 votes, but won by an impressive margin of 18000 votes in 2019.

But soon after winning from Etcherla, he began to alienate the party leaders and workers who had toiled for him. He is said to have gone closer to the realtors and other businessmen. Most of his decisions too are said to be pro-realtors. This has caused a lot of heart-burn in the YSRCP and the party leaders are slowly moving way from him.

Recently, these leaders have held a meeting, where they decided to defeat the sitting MLA in the next elections. They have warned the party leadership that they would ensure that he would not return to the assembly again. Senior leaders like Sanapala Narayana Rao and Lukalapu Appala Naidu too attended the meet.
